Transaction abfd593058f21d9d549ebe87df17687de963ae95a481885a60f7571923095e29
1 Input
1 Output
-
abfd593058f21d9d549ebe87df17687de963ae95a481885a60f7571923095e29: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7f956bdd589e481513557ea512ac162aca5cfbe4766953baac8324634a48293f
- address
- bc1p072khh2cneyp2y6406j39tqk9t99e7lywe548w4vsvjxxjjg9ylsysmdnr